Japan Aviation Battery Market Commercialization Outlook & Revenue Opportunities The commercialization landscape for aviation batteries in Japan offers significant revenue streams, supported by evolving business models, demand drivers, and regulatory frameworks. Strategic positioning and operational scalability are critical to capturing market opportunities effectively. Business Model Attractiveness & Revenue Streams: Direct sales to OEMs (original equipment manufacturers) for integration into new aircraft models. Long-term service agreements and maintenance contracts for installed battery systems. Licensing of proprietary battery technologies and manufacturing processes. Aftermarket sales for replacement batteries and upgrades. Growth Drivers & Demand Acceleration Factors: Stringent emissions regulations and government incentives promoting electric and hybrid propulsion systems. Technological breakthroughs in solid-state batteries, increasing safety and energy density. Rising investments in urban air mobility (UAM) and eVTOL platforms, creating new demand segments. Strategic partnerships between battery manufacturers, aerospace OEMs, and research institutions. Segment-wise Opportunities: Regional & Commercial Aircraft: Focus on lightweight, high-capacity batteries for regional jets and narrow-body aircraft. Defense & Military: High-performance, durable batteries for military aircraft and un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s). Urban Mobility & eVTOL: Rapidly growing segment with high-margin opportunities for innovative battery solutions. Scalability Challenges & Operational Bottlenecks: High capital expenditure for advanced manufacturing facilities. Supply chain complexities for critical raw materials like lithium, cobalt, and nickel. Ensuring safety, reliability, and certification compliance in a highly regulated industry. Long lead times for certification and regulatory approval processes. Regulatory Landscape, Certifications & Compliance: Mandatory certifications from Japan Civil Aviation Bureau (JCAB) and international bodies like EASA and FAA. Compliance with safety standards such as UL, IEC, and ISO for aerospace batteries. Ongoing policy support for sustainable aviation fuels and electric propulsion. Expected timelines for certification range from 2 to 5 years, influencing go-to-market strategies.
